Getting Around

Felton’s central location makes it an excellent base for exploring the wider region. You can visit the Holy Island of Lindisfarne, enjoy boat trips to the Farne Islands, or delve into the history and heritage of Hadrian’s Wall. After a day of adventure, return to the peace and tranquility of Felton, where life moves at a gentler pace. Just a short drive away is the stunning Northumberland coastline, with its expansive sandy beaches and dramatic castles, including Alnwick Castle and Warkworth Castle. The nearest train station to Bockenfield Country Holiday Park is in Morpeth, approximately nine miles away. Morpeth Station offers direct services to destinations across the UK, including Carlisle, Edinburgh, Leeds, London, and Plymouth. For local travel, a bus route operates in Felton village, just a short drive from the park. The X15 bus provides connections to Alnwick, Berwick-upon-Tweed, Morpeth, and Newcastle upon Tyne, making it easy to explore the region without a car.
